CVE-2019-6577 Information
Description
A vulnerability has been identified in SIMATIC HMI Comfort Panels 4\ - 22\ (All versions V15.1 Update 1) SIMATIC HMI Comfort Outdoor Panels 7\ & 15\ (All versions V15.1 Update 1) SIMATIC HMI KTP Mobile Panels KTP400F KTP700 KTP700F KTP900 und KTP900F (All versions V15.1 Update 1) SIMATIC WinCC Runtime Advanced (All versions V15.1 Update 1) SIMATIC WinCC Runtime Professional (All versions V15.1 Update 1) SIMATIC WinCC (TIA Portal) (All versions V15.1 Update 1) SIMATIC HMI Classic Devices (TP/MP/OP/MP Mobile Panel) (All versions). The integrated web server could allow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) attacks if an attacker is able to modify particular parts of the device configuration via SNMP. The security vulnerability could be exploited by an attacker with network access to the affected system. Successful exploitation requires system privileges and user interaction. An attacker could use the vulnerability to compromise confidentiality and the integrity of the affected system. At the stage of publishing this security advisory no public exploitation is known.
